On Wed, May 27 2009, Damien Wyart wrote:
> * Jens Axboe <jens.axboe@oracle.com> [2009-05-26 23:11]:
> > > OK, I spotted the problem. If we fallback to the on-stack allocation in
> > > bdi_writeback_all(), then we do the wait for the work completion with
> > > the bdi_lock mutex held. This can deadlock with bdi_forker_task(), so if
> > > we require that to be invoked to make progress (happens if a thread
> > > needs to be restarted), then we have a deadlock on that mutex.
